Estimates indicate that there are approximately 1,100 Calvert County residents ages 19 to 64 years without health insurance who are not eligible for medical assistance or Medicare.

Calvert Healthcare Solutions provides eligible participants access to a network of primary and limited specialty doctors.

Health risk assessments are provided that help identify risk factors that may eventually lead to disease conditions such as diabetes, high blood pressure, and heart disease that worsen if not treated.

Specialty programs are being developed that will provide for increased services.

Calvert Healthcare Solutions also provides for 50 percent cost-sharing of generic medication purchases.
